If so Career Teachers are recruiting for an MFL Cover Supervisors to work in Secondary School in South East London.

Ideally you will have some knowledge of or experience of working in a school environment or in an educational setting with young people. This is an ideal role for a HLTA.

You must hold a degree in Languages, French and Spanish, or be a qualified MFL teacher.

You will be required to do the following;

Working in the MFL Department
Supervise students in a classroom setting providing stability and a safe, positive classroom environment
Work is set it is your responsibility is to ensure that students are focused and remain on task..
You will need to hold a presence in the classroom to manage the student's behaviour.
You will be consistent in following school policies on behaviour management.
You must also be able to follow instruction and the work set by the Head of Department or class teachers
